This is an all-around good indie-rock album. It is nicely produced and has a dreamy quality. Some of the tracks are country-ish with Jayhawks-sounding harmonies such as tracks 5 and 8. Other songs rock in a lush way such as tracks 2 and 9. Highlights are: Track #1 “Is There a Ghost”, Track #2 “Ode to LRC”, Track #9 “Cigarettes, Wedding Bands”, and the quiet Track #3 “No One’s Gonna Love You”. - Rebecca Ruth
